Ingvald Bleken
0 sources
Ingvald Bleken
Summary
Ingvald Bleken is a human[1]. His place of birth was Rudsbygd[2]. He was born on March 11, 1860[3]. He died in Trondheim[4]. He died on May 18, 1942[5]. He worked as a politician[6] and head teacher[7].
